Defective Medical Device Case Alleges Wide-Ranging Malfeasance

Medical devices are a multibillion-dollar industry, and the financial stakes surrounding FDA approval of new devices can be very high. The competing interests at play in the process have been thrown into sharp relief in a case brought by Calvin Timberlake, a patient who claims to have suffered extreme discomfort and myriad medical problems since having an artificial spinal disk implanted in his back. Timberlake claims that the manufacturer of the device, Spine Solutions, has engaged in many questionable activities, including bribery, fraud, and internal embezzlement. A trial date has not yet been set in the case.
